Windows PowerShell
comes first on November 14, 2006 and placed in the Windows 7 Operating System
and Windows PowerShell is still there and attached tightly with Windows 10.
What Is Windows PowerShell? And How Do They Work?
If you know the Command prompt in Windows, PowerShell
is like though has the distinction of not too much. Typically, PowerShell is
used for commands that are more useful and more weighted, with that of
Microsoft Windows PowerShell is indeed considered more powerful compared to the
Command Prompt. This product is built on the basis of programming OOP objects
or Oriented, and its coverage is very broad. Microsoft had originally intended
to launch the PowerShell in conjunction with the release of Vista, but it turns
out that the emergence of separate Windows PowerShell was released with Windows
Vista and is present in Windows 7.

Until the current Windows PowerShell
by default replaces the function Command Prompt that was already considered old
in the Windows 10 things already exists Since Windows 10 Creators Update
released.
However, Users can still
change it back to the Command Prompt if you want to get back the old experience
along with CMD to change the settings, simply typing "replace with the
Windows PowerShell command Prompt when using Windows + X menu" in the
Start Menu.
slider replace
command Prompt with Windows PowerShell when using Windows + X menu Off.
